Military Personnel

In all branches of the military, asbestos was used extensively from the 1930s to the 1970s. It provided fire resistance as well as heat insulation and the ability to tensile strengthen bases, aircrafts, vessels and vehicles. Veterans of the military who have were exposed to asbestos-rich materials are at a higher chance of developing mesothelioma as well as other cancers. The Navy is the most frequently reported cause of asbestos-related illnesses however other branches of the military could be as well.

Asbestos was used extensively on Navy ships and armored vehicles. It was utilized in the engine room and boiler rooms to act as an insulation and was ropes were made on boats. It was even used in bedding, flooring and ceiling tiles. As these products deteriorated they released asbestos-based toxic fibres into the atmosphere. Inhaling asbestos dust could lead to serious health complications like mesothelioma and lung cancer.

Army veterans are also at risk of mesothelioma because of their exposure to the dangerous substance. Although the Army had stopped using new asbestos products in the latter part of the 1970s, a lot of Army bases had years of asbestos-based materials that were not removed or replaced. Army personnel were exposed asbestos while on base when they worked on military vehicles and equipment such as brake components as well as electric wiring. The harmful mineral was also found in the Army's barracks and living quarters.

Additionally, soldiers were deployed to places of war and occupied buildings were in the midst of being bombed or burned to the ground. These sites contained large amounts of asbestos. These were then burned and released into the atmosphere. Veterans inhaled asbestos and suffered the severe health issues. Industrial Workers

Many industrial workers across New York State were exposed to asbestos throughout the course of their job. This is especially relevant for those who worked in shipyards, construction projects textile mills, power plants and automotive brakes.

Asbestos is often used in building materials such as insulation, fireproofing, and drywall. In addition it was used in the production of various consumer goods, including roofing, flooring, cement and pipes. Many public institutions also employed asbestos, including schools, offices, hospitals and sewage treatment facilities. Unfortunately these industries have been shut down and a lot of victims suffer from asbestos-related illnesses like mesothelioma and lung cancer.

Mechanics, fabricators and welders who work with equipment and vehicles that contain asbestos or who work in older structures that are not equipped with asbestos abatement are the ones most at risk. They may have also handled asbestos-contaminated tools and safety gear, such as gloves and fire blankets made of asbestos-treated cotton.

The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) has acknowledged that these kinds of jobs are more at risk for exposure than many other occupations. Certain people who have served in the military, or in rescue and recovery efforts after natural disasters, are also at risk for future exposure when they go into damaged buildings.

Secondhand Exposure

Asbestos can cause cancer as well as lung diseases, like mesothelioma. Asbestos was used extensively in American industries during the 20th century. The dangers of asbestos went beyond those who handled it directly. The minuscule asbestos fibers tend to stick to clothes hair, clothing and other equipment. Blue-collar workers were unaware of exposing their spouses and kids to asbestos dust when they brought home their hair, clothing, or equipment from work. This was known as secondary exposure.

This has led to a large number of people who were never exposed to asbestos in the workplace are now being diagnosed with mesothelioma. Although asbestos is no longer mined or processed in America It is nevertheless found in many homes and structures. It was used as insulation, especially in older buildings that had to withstand extreme temperatures and fires. It was also used as a building material in pipes, ceilings, roof shingles and siding. Other asbestos-containing products included paper products, flooring felt and fake fireplace embers. It was also used in automotive friction products (brake, clutch and transmission pads) and heat-resistant clothing.

If these materials are disturbed, asbestos-like airborne fibers are released. The agitation of these materials could cause the fibers to stick to clothing, creating a risk of secondhand exposure to other people. Homeowners who are renovating their homes must have their homes checked for asbestos. If asbestos is discovered and tested, it should be removed before being removed by a professional.

Homeowners should never try to collect samples of materials themselves. Asbestos is an extremely difficult material to test, and trying to take samples without the proper training could lead homeowners and others living in the vicinity to grave health risks. If the asbestos-containing material is in good condition and will not be disturbed, a professional who is trained can recommend that it be left alone.
